Bookmarks collapse into overflow menu although there is enough space

It's just that. I tried to remove pretty much everything from the menu bar but it still does that. But it's not there all the time. When I restart Firefox or open a new window all of the folders that I have are displayed correctly (I only have folders in the top of bookmark hierarchy). But when I try to drag a tab to make it into a bookmark or try to drag one folder into another all of the bookmark items collapse into that overflow menu. I attached an image of how it looks when collapsed.

Is there a way to prevent this? Currently it looks like there is a simple workaround: to move bookmark items to the left side of the address+search bar. But I'd like to have them on the right and it should probably be possible.

I'm using the most up to date Firefox Nightly as of now ( 61.0a1 2018-03-24 (64-bit) ) on Debian Stretch.

This is an issue known from the past if you place the "Bookmarks Toolbar Items" on a toolbar (Navigation Toolbar) that has other flex items on it that take precedence.

A workaround is to use code in userChrome.css in the chrome folder to set a maximum width to the location/address bar and possibly the search bar.

Add code to the userChrome.css file below the default @namespace line.


@namespace url("http://www.mozilla.org/keymaster/gatekeeper/there.is.only.xul"); /* only needed once */

#urlbar-container {max-width:400px!important}
#search-container {max-width:200px!important}
